    As traditional single sequence scene reconstruction method is easy to loss scene information and has a lower data utilization, this paper proposes an approach to the registration between multiple sequences for scene reconstruction. The method uses a similarity transformational as the registration model and proposes the separating initial registration method to deal with the scale, rotation and translation respectively. Then, it fits the observed plane to suppress the noise data and select the co-visible points. Finally, the registration between multiple sequences with different scales, positions is performed and the registration results are applied in successive subsequent reconstruction. The experiment shows that the initial error has been reduced from 17.69% to 46.86%, and the terminated error reduced from 27.5% to 71.96% after suppression of noise data along the oriented orientation. Moreover, the 10 596 vertices are reconstructed from 47 frame images, more better than 3 893 vertices reconstructed by traditional single sequential method. The proposed method full makes use of the observation images and allows the ultimate fitting surface of the scene to have more scene details.
